Condition

The sheet is fully laid down to a backing card, itself adhered to a backing card via hinge strips along the top edge. There is a single pin hole to the centre of the bottom edge. There is some old staining apparent to the sheet, including, but not limited to the extreme corners, especially the bottom left hand corner, with a few further spots appearing elsewhere. There are one or two minor scattered spots of foxing to the sheet. There are a few additional spots of surface matter and possible studio detritus apparent, but this excepting the work appears in very good overall condition, with strong, vivid colours throughout.
